Infrared standard filter calibration specifications1 ScopeThis specification applies to the calibration of standard filters and Fourier transform infrared spectrometers for the verification of dispersive infrared spectrophotometers Standard calibration of standard filters.2 Reference documentsThis specification refers to the following documents. JJG681-1990 Verification Regulation of Dispersive Infrared Spectrophotometer JJF 1032-2005 Terms and definitions of optical radiation measurement terms JJF 1317-2011 liquid chromatography-mass spectrometer calibration specification JJF 1319-2011 Fourier transform infrared spectrometer calibration specification For dated reference documents, only the dated version applies to this specification; for those without date references The latest version (including all amendments) is applicable to this specification.3 Terms and units of measurement3.1 Infrared radiation This specification refers to light radiation with a wavelength of (2.5 ~ 300) μm, and its corresponding wavenumber range is (4000 ~ 33) cm-1. 3.2 wavenumber The reciprocal of the wavelength (symbol λ) is the wave number (symbol υ), and the unit of measurement is cm-1. 3.3 Infrared wavelength standard filter The wavelength (or wave number) corresponding to the absorption peak or transmission peak in the infrared band is used to transfer the standard of the wavelength (or wave number) magnitude Quasi-filter, its main measurement technical index is wavelength or wave number, measurement unit is μm or cm-1. 3.4 Infrared transmission standard filter The standard filter used to transmit the spectral transmittance in the infrared band, whose main parameter is the spectral transmittance τ), the dimension is 1. 3.5 Infrared Stray Radiation Standard Filter infraredstraylightstandardfilter The standard filter used to evaluate the relative amount of stray radiation in the infrared cut-off region of the instrument Spectral transmittance indicates that the dimension is 1.For the stray radiation in this specification, please refer to 4.83 heterochromatic spurious in JJF 1032-2005 Definition of radiation.4 OverviewInfrared standard filter is a measurement standard used to verify or calibrate the wavelength, transmittance and stray radiation of infrared spectrometer Quasi-apparatus.
